Y Felinheli has an average sale price of £151,137 and a median sale price of £132,500, based on 1,749 registered transactions across 32 active years. The average is 62.1% below the national average of £398,894, the median is 27.7% below the national median of £183,250.
The median sold price of £132,500 is 12.3% lower than the average of £151,137. This can happen when a smaller number of higher-value transactions pull the average upward.
Among the most active listed streets by transaction count, HEN GEI LLECHI has 188 recorded sales at an average of £205,856; FFORDD GARNEDD has 173 recorded sales at an average of £92,182; FFORDD GLYDER has 148 recorded sales at an average of £129,892.
By transaction count, terraced homes represent 56.3% of recorded sales (985 transactions) with an average sold price of £132,840; detached homes represent 16.1% of recorded sales (282 transactions) with an average sold price of £205,320; semi-detached homes represent 15.6% of recorded sales (272 transactions) with an average sold price of £158,394.

| Year | Median price | Average price | Sales |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2026 | £179,000 | £214,900 | 15 |
| 2025 | £207,000 | £232,185 | 54 |
| 2024 | £210,500 | £229,279 | 60 |
| 2023 | £200,000 | £249,476 | 51 |
| 2022 | £195,000 | £222,071 | 63 |
| 2021 | £172,500 | £194,026 | 56 |
| 2020 | £182,500 | £181,293 | 46 |
| 2019 | £157,500 | £264,096 | 46 |
| 2018 | £150,000 | £175,357 | 54 |
| 2017 | £155,000 | £252,950 | 53 |
Source: HM Land Registry Price Paid Data. Most recent 10 years shown.
